十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
解决方法:attachEvent给onload添加所需运行的函数。
成都创新互联公司网站建设公司,提供做网站、成都网站建设,网页设计,建网站,PHP网站建设等专业做网站服务;可快速的进行网站开发网页制作和功能扩展;专业做搜索引擎喜爱的网站,是专业的做网站团队,希望更多企业前来合作!
很简单,把冲突的部分改了。对象名不要重复。调用页ID不要重复。最容易出问题的部分在这:onload事件。如果两个JS内都出现onload事件,那就会冲突。
js效果多数是控制样式改变来形成的。你看看两种效果实用的class名字有没有相同的。然后,改了就好。另外。如果两种效果都是基于jquery实现了。 那么在js中最好引入一次jquery就好。
js不支持多线程,所有代码都是串行执行的。
1、你好,jquery和其他插件冲突的问题其实很简单就解决了。
2、Vue 的guan 方是不建议直接操作 DOM 的,Vue 的用途在于视图和数据的绑定。
3、Vue 的 createElement 方法,简单的封装一个组件解决问题。
4、估计是命名$()冲突吧。$是jQuery(注意第一个字母小写)的别名,所有使用$的地方也都可以使用JQuery来替换,如$(#msg)等同于jQuery(#msg)的写法。
5、先直接砍了jq然后用vue重构。逐条分析你用jq完成的功能,然后列出来,用vue找到合适的替代方案,比如class操作用绑定class判断去做,隐藏显示元素用v-if或是v-show,ajax用axios等等。
1、那是因为你的JS代码有 $ 符号,跟JQ冲突。解决办法可以在JQ代码前加入 var jq=jQuery.noConflict(); 然后将JQ代码中的$都换成jq就行。
2、在运行这个函数后,就只能使用jQuery变量访问jQuery对象。例如,在要用到$(div p)的地方,就必须换成jQuery(div p)。
3、这个没办法,两个文件不能同时引入到页面内,只能使用一个,如果你能看懂源码,可以去掉一个,不过这个很难改,js中很多框架有冲突,很难解决的。
4、jquery提供了冲突解决方法的。可以这样 var jQ=jQuery.noConflict();然后在用到jQuery的地方,用$的地方用jQ来代替。
5、jquery库放在其他库之前导入,直接使用“jQuery”来做jQuery的工作,$()方法作为其他库的快捷方式。
6、解决方法:attachEvent给onload添加所需运行的函数。
Vue 的guan 方是不建议直接操作 DOM 的,Vue 的用途在于视图和数据的绑定。
使用了vue还使用angular就是没必要,两个本身就比较类似的框架,angularjs加vuejs是不行的。可以angularjs加自带的jqLite就可以够用的了。或者vuejs加自带的jqLite。再者说vue和angular都是框架,而jquery只是一个工具。
你的代码没问题,而且jQ就是js,肯定能互用。你都说了第一次不成功,第二次成功,如果代码错了第二次也成功不了啊,呵呵。检查一下别的地方了。
install jQuery & cropper npm install jquery cropper --save 为jquery和Vue自定义指令配置webpack 为webpack配置添加jquery和Vue自定义指令的映射。通常webpack已经引入了完整的jquery版本,但还是建议再一次引入一下。
理论上你可以在EasyjWeb模板使用所有Velocity的脚本及功能,但我们不推荐你在界面模板中使用过多过复杂的脚本表达方式,在万不得已的情况下,不要在界面模板中加入任何复杂的逻辑,更不要在界面模板中加入变量声明、逻辑运算符等等。
运行这个函数将变量$的控制权让渡给第一个实现它的那个库。这有助于确保jQuery不会与其他库的$对象发生冲突。 在运行这个函数后,就只能使用jQuery变量访问jQuery对象。
下载的Jquery EasyUi中包含有jQuery的js库。你引入时只引入自己单独下载Jquery.*.*便可以了,不用引入Jquery EasyUI中的原生jQuery了,还有一个要注意,就是jQuery.*.*原生文件必须在JqueryEasyUI.min.js之前引入。
});如果将jQuery 库在Base 库之后引入,那么“$”的所有权就归jQuery 库所有,而Base 库将会冲突而失去作用。
jQuery.noConflict()运行这个函数将变量$的控制权让渡给第一个实现它的那个库。这有助于确保jQuery不会与其他库的$对象发生冲突。
后面引用会覆盖前面的$,你要用jquery.min.js里的效果,那就第一个引进去他,然后,引进去jquery-1-4-min.js。那么第二个引进去的会覆盖第一个引进去的!。